My first interview experience was a disgrace to me, my personality and my proficiency.

I was interviewed for a role of graduate trainee in a microfinance bank in Lagos. I myself knew my answers to the questions were just too much of blunders.
Abi, questions like "what can you do for the bank?" And I "I will propagate the name of the bank to make people know about the bank". Does that make sense? At a point, the other hr personal interviewing me put his head on the table and slept off. The other woman was really enjoying my 'blunderful' answers and I later turn it to cruise too. The woman woke the man off and was like 'just 5 minutes you have slept off, is it because this candidate is doing well?' she asked him if he has a question to ask me and responded that no question. So she faced me and said ' we will get back to you' and I answered 'i know you people will not call me again, no dey lie give me' we all burst out in loud laughter and I left.

I went for a job interview once and the interviewer gave me homework to do before they will let me know if I will be considered for the job. They wanted me to make a presentation that would've taken at least week to complete. Then I would present in front of them, if they like it, I move on to another level of interviews with the higher-ups.

They won't even tell me what the starting salary would be. But I should waste my time preparing a presentation without any assurance of gaining employment on top of maybe 30k a month job (2015). That was the day I swore never to work for anyone and I've been self employed ever since.
